Obtaining [ ]

Breaking [ ]

Cobwebs can be obtained by clipping into them with shears. A cobweb also drops itself if broken with a tool enchanted with Silk Touch.[a] A cobweb drops one piece of string if broken with a sword, or if water touches or flows over it, or a piston pushes it. It drops nothing when broken using anything else, or if lava flows over it.

Natural generation [ ]

Cobwebs generate naturally in mineshafts, stronghold libraries, igloo basements, abandoned villages and woodland mansion spider spawner rooms.

Usage [ ]

Mobs can spawn inside of cobwebs, in which case they do not catch fire if they are caught in a cobweb. Cobwebs also diffuse sky light.

Blocks can be placed on cobwebs. Paintings‌[ Java Edition only ] and signs can be placed on their sides, or on top in the case of signs.

Despite being slowed down by them, mobs do not try to pathfind around cobwebs, which can be exploited to construct clever mob traps.

They can be useful in PvP servers, where a player can quickly erect a barrier of cobwebs that can trap players, or force them to destroy the cobwebs. They are also useful in traps that are deliberately intended to troll players, such as a long pitfall with cobwebs and lava at the bottom.

Redstone circuits [ ]

2 cobwebs delay for around a minute

Cobwebs can be used as a delaying mechanism in a redstone circuit, for example, to delay an item falling on a pressure plate or into a hopper. They can also be used to cancel random momentum of an item thrown from a Dispenser or Dropper by placing them directly on their face.

Effects [ ]

All mobs except for spiders and cave spiders experience slow movement through a cobweb. A mob falling through a cobweb takes 13 seconds to move down 1 block. A cobweb can partially stop blast damage if a player and the entity causing the explosion are both caught in the cobweb. The slowing effect of the cobweb increases if it is placed on ice. The slowest a player can move in vanilla Minecraft without commands or other third-party tools is by placing cobwebs on Blue Ice, sneaking, drinking a level IV Turtle Master Potion, and blocking, which causes the player come to a near-total standstill, moving only a single block every few minutes.

A cobweb affects the player's movement abilities, as well. While in contact with it, the player can move at a speed of about 15% of the normal walking speed. Additionally, jumping vibrates the player akin to jumping in a 2-block-high space.‌[ Java Edition only ] A cobweb also limits the rate at which a player can break blocks. Like water, falling into a cobweb prevents a player from taking fall damage, meaning a fatal fall can be mitigated with cobwebs. Attacking while falling through cobwebs counts as a critical hit, the same as when falling after a jump.

Items thrown into a cobweb are slowed and fall through it after a maximum of about 24 seconds depending on where it enters. They do not merge with other items of the same type thrown on the ground.

Cobwebs have different effects on moving entities. A falling block that falls or is shot into a cobweb slows down, then drops as an item after about 4 seconds.‌[ Java Edition only ] An arrow shot at a cobweb passes through without being slowed.

A minecart with no players in it takes about 9 seconds to fall through a cobweb if a rail is placed directly under the cobweb, however, if there is air between the cobweb and the rail, the minecart takes about 34 seconds to fall. Every extra cobweb added gives an additional 25 seconds of falling time. Players are unaffected by cobwebs when in a minecart unless they come into direct contact.

History [ ]

Java Edition Classic
October 23, 2009 Notch originally planned for spiders to produce webs.
0.26_SURVIVAL_TEST Cobweb (texture) JE0 BE0.png A cobweb texture has been added to terrain.png. It is not currently associated with any block.
Java Edition Beta
1.5 Cobweb JE1 BE1.png Cobweb blocks have been introduced, but require tools such as inventory editors to access.
The texture of cobwebs has been changed, having a string based texture instead of a white solid texture.
Cobwebs now suffocate the player like solid blocks if entered.[ verify ]
Cobwebs drop only string when broken using a sword.
1.6 Test Build 3 Prior to this, cobwebs had no tooltip when hovered over.
1.7 Cobwebs now drop string when broken using shears.
Cobwebs no longer suffocate the player if entered.
1.8 Pre-release New structures have been introduced that incorporate cobwebs: mineshafts, especially near their cave spider spawners, and strongholds, especially in the libraries.
Java Edition
1.2.1 12w06a Cobwebs now completely absorb all fall damage.
1.4.4 pre Cobwebs no longer slow down flying players in creative.
1.4.6 12w49a Cobwebs can be now obtained in survival with the Silk Touch enchantment on shears or a sword. In survival mode, however, shears can be enchanted with Silk Touch to obtain cobwebs.
1.9 15w43b Cobwebs can now be found in igloo basements.
15w47c Silk Touch is no longer required to obtain cobweb when using shears.
15w49a Cobwebs now catch ender pearls, snowballs, eggs, bottles o' enchanting and thrown potions as the corresponding dropped items.
15w49b Cobwebs no longer catch thrown projectiles as dropped items.
1.10 16w20a Cobwebs now generate in abandoned villages.
1.11 16w39a Cobwebs now generate in woodland mansions.
1.14 18w43a Cobweb JE2 BE2.png The texture of cobwebs has been changed.
